Output 4016ff5fae2fe35538fa7043f0ff2507ed03602b1c9ca6742eae2b63f0cfc8ab:0

value
992336014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bba08ab5a1c65a939ba142f8dd090077c49132 OP_EQUAL
address
34aoe3v9vPLcmC1BYC19vULx6VKJqKg17s
transaction
4016ff5fae2fe35538fa7043f0ff2507ed03602b1c9ca6742eae2b63f0cfc8ab
confirmations
292041
spent
true